The My Task Menu in the Navy Maintenance & Material Management (3-M) system is designed to provide users with the ability to manage and update specific personal information that is essential for their roles within the system. Among the options provided, user identification is indeed one of the key pieces of information that can be updated directly in this menu.

User identification typically includes details such as usernames or login credentials, which are crucial for ensuring secure access and proper user management within the 3-M system. This functionality allows users to maintain accurate records of their identities within the system, which is pivotal for accountability and tracking maintenance and material management tasks.

While performance records and contact information are important as well, they are generally managed through other areas or systems outside of the My Task Menu. Performance records often relate to evaluations and historical data that are monitored and reviewed by supervisors or managers, while contact information may be handled through administrative settings or profile management systems rather than directly editable in the My Task Menu.
